You can email me at [email protected] or via phone at (808) 443-4588 . Cool. WebAug 2, 2024 · These are the unexpected reasons why Kauai is the most underrated island in Hawaii. 1. It rains a lot. Photo: Jeff Stamer /Shutterstock. It rains at least 15 days a month in Kauai towns like Hanalei and Poipu. That’s more rain than Honolulu, Oahu, sees even in its wettest time of year.
